From the Principal...

School Gospel Value - Justice

Victoire Larmenier was fair and impartial with everyone, even when people or issues were difficult or challenging.

Blessed are those who hunger and thirst for justice for they shall be satisfied. (Matt 5:6)

We uphold what is fair, decent, respecting his/her rights in a balanced and fair manner.

STUDENT CLUBS

The students are very keen to start up and participate in the range of clubs that are potentially going to be offered. Some of the clubs that are being proposed are Loom Band Club, Dance Club, Chess Club, Health Club, Animal Club and Basketball Club.  Once details are finalised then the co-ordinator will make a poster. We are installing an outdoor display cabinet next to Breakfast Club and all the Student Club posters will be displayed in there for students to view. Garden Club is already underway. You can see below, Saige and Quinn busy watering our indoor plants!

NEW PROJECTS

We are eagerly awaiting to hear news about funding for some new projects. We are looking to put in a new piece of equipment in the playground and build Elmo a new house…..one that we can walk into!

SRC - STUDENT REPRESENTATIVE COUNCIL

Our SRC finally received their badges today. The SRC group will have some important jobs to do this term with keeping their peers updated on our new projects as well as raising ideas and concerns from the student body.

TELL ME MORE ABOUT….WELLBEING INITIATIVES

Student Wellbeing Officer

We have finalised our recruitment process and Renee Carroll-Egge has been the successful applicant. Renee is a current staff member and will be working on Thursday and Friday in her capacity as Student Wellbeing Officer. She will work closely with the Leadership Team and Pastoral Care and Wellbeing Leader, Jacinta Verbeeten. 

Buddy Classes and Mt Esk Residents

We are expanding our Buddy Program to include residents from Mt Esk. Our students will be allocated a Buddy from Mt Esk. The students will make cards and artwork for their Mt Esk Buddies and will also be heading over to the Aged Care facility to visit them. Mrs Verbeeten sent out communication to parents about this earlier in the week.

Friends of Mt Esk Student Club

We are also establishing a Student Club for students who would like to visit Mt Esk residents during their break time. These students will be visiting with residents and undertaking activities such as board games with them.

Pick Up, Parking and Patience - Reminder

Pick Up - students may only be picked up from the front of the school via our Pick Up Zone or the school car park (at front of school). We have had some Kinder parents driving around the back of the school and Mt Esk. This is not a designated pick up /drop off area and is not a designated space for students.

Parking - Parking is only permitted at the Larmenier car park which are the three rows of car spots that run parallel to our Pick Up Zone. Parking IS NOT PERMITTED in Mt Esk car park or on the grass. This is Mt Esk property.

Patience - We ask for patience during Pick Up and Drop Off periods. We have 229 students that need to be safely dropped off and picked up. Safety is our top priority during these times not speed. Sometimes this means that Drop Off or Pick Up may take a little longer than expected. Please pass these messages onto Grandparents and others who are doing Drop Off and Pick Up as we are finding they are not aware of school processes in this area.
